ok, now how is this done?
I know there has to be a way to set your IE browser window size when the program starts. HOw is this done, or even have it start maximised? The reason why I say there's has to be a setting for this is that my browser window size has changed by itself many of times.

It will go back to how it was the last time you closed the last window. You can make it start maximised or minimised(althought I dont see why you would want that) by right clicking the shortcut and going in propreties then changing the "run" option.
